The Ultimate Guide To Article Marketing

Article marketing is an online marketing strategy designed to drive targeted traffic back to your website.  By ‘targeted traffic’ I refer to people who are interested in you, your services or products, and what you have to say.

By writing articles around your area of expertise and then publishing them online, you are letting your customers/clients know about you and providing them with valuable information on their area of interest.  They find your article, and then click through to your website to find out more about you and your services or products – and hopefully sign up to your ezine!  Therefore not only are you showing yourself as being knowledgable in your niche and providing valuable and useful information, but you are also building your list.

And what makes article marketing so appealing and popular is that as well as showing off your expertise and building your list, it is also a low-cost strategy and very easy to implement.

Article marketing is also good for SEO (Search Engine Optimization).  When you submit an article to one of the article directories you are creating a backlink to your website.  Your article will get picked up by webmasters and ezine publishers looking for content for their own websites, blogs, and/or newsletter, and generate even more backlinks to your website all of which helps you climb in the search engine rankings.

How do I get started?

Assuming you already have your articles written, you just create accounts at the various article submission sites and begin submitting your articles!

When deciding which article directories to submit your articles to, first research them to check that they have the appropriate category for your articles.  You will not do yourself any favours by submitting your article into any category.  If your article is all about ‘Top 10 Tips for Maintaining Your Car’ you wouldn’t get targeted traffic to your website by submitting it into a ‘Cake Baking’ category, and neither would you build any credibility as an expert in your niche as your target market wouldn’t be able to find you!
